What shapes a West Burke personal loan

A West Burke personal loan is an installment loan: a lump sum, then fixed monthly payments over a set term, priced off your credit rather than its 277 residents. Because pricing is borrower-level, two people in West Burke can be quoted different APRs on the same amount and term. The term you choose in West Burke decides the split between a comfortable payment and the total interest you pay.

What Vermont law requires in West Burke

Below are the Vermont rules that apply to a loan made in West Burke, each with the regulator that issued it.

Small-loan / installment lender licensingLender license required from the Commissioner (8 V.S.A. ch. 73, § 2201)
Source says: Without first obtaining a license under this chapter from the Commissioner, a person shall not

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ap)12% per annum general legal rate; 18% permitted for certain single-payment loans by regulated lenders (9 V.S.A. § 41a)
Source says: the rate of interest or the sum allowed for forbearance or use of money shall be 12 percent per annum computed by the actuarial method

What to do before borrowing in West Burke

Before you apply in West Burke, a community of about 277, work through these steps:

  1. Pull your credit reports first and correct any error before a lender sees the file.
  2. Model the payment on the calculator before a lender models it for you.
  3. Shop at least three lenders and judge them on APR and total cost.
  4. Make sure the lender appears in the Vermont regulator's licence list.
  5. When debt already feels heavy, a nonprofit credit counsellor is worth a call first.
  6. Read the disclosure for an origination fee and any prepayment penalty before signing.
  7. Check that the monthly payment fits your budget next to your existing obligations.

Common questions

What are my options in West Burke if my credit is poor?
Borrowing is still possible, but expect a higher APR and a smaller approved amount. Lenders that accept lower scores hold statewide licences, so what is open to you in West Burke is the same as anywhere in Vermont.
What loan size can I expect in West Burke?
Most personal loans sit somewhere between $1,000 and $50,000, though the figure you are approved for turns on the lender, your income and your credit. Model the monthly payment first with our personal loan calculator.
Do I have to pledge anything to borrow in West Burke?
For an unsecured personal loan, no — there is nothing to pledge. A secured loan, such as home equity or one secured by a vehicle, does require collateral, and default puts that asset at risk.
Does comparing loans in West Burke cost me credit score points?
Not during pre-qualification, which normally uses a soft pull and leaves your score alone. Submitting a full application triggers a hard inquiry, which can trim a few points briefly.
